minuscule - Dictionary definition and meaning for minuscule

MINUSCULE

listen
  • (noun) a small cursive script developed from uncial between the 7th and 9th centuries and used in medieval manuscripts

  • (noun) the characters that were once kept in bottom half of a compositor's type case

    synonyms : lower-case letter , lowercase , small letter
  • (adj.) of or relating to a small cursive script developed from uncial; 7th to 9th centuries

    synonyms : minuscular
  • (adj.) very small

    "a minuscule kitchen", "a minuscule amount of rain fell"

    synonyms : miniscule
  • (adj.) lowercase

    "little a", "small a", "e.e.cummings's poetry is written all in minuscule letters"

    synonyms : little , small
